Eating Grasshoppers Marie-Clare Balaam Based on first-handknowledgeAn approachable ethnography of how grasshoppers are harvested, sold, and consumed in Oaxaca. Chapulines (toasted grasshoppers) are not a delicacy in Oaxaca. They are just food good food and a protein rich seasonal snack that is the product of a long standing industry based overwhelmingly on the labor of women.
